1. Do a full network restart, if possible - this will allow your modem and your Google Nest wifi to reestablish connections. Here’s how to do it properly.- Disconnect the power cable and Ethernet cable from the Google Nest wifi router.
- Disconnect the power cable from the modem.
- Allow the power to stay disconnected from both for 5 minutes.
- Connect the power back to the modem only and wait for it to fully boot back up.
- All lights should be lit up before moving to the next step.
- After the modem is back online, connect the Ethernet cable to Google Nest wifi router’s WAN port.
- Connect the power back to the Google Nest wifi router.
- Allow the it point to be fully back on.
